‘I’m feeling I have the confidence to be competitive on all the tracks’ – Álex Márquez

Álex Márquez has had his best start to a MotoGP season since joining the championship, finishing second in all races so far – both Sprint and main races.

The Thailand and Argentina GPs were ideal for the BK8 Gresini rider, which naturally boosts his confidence: ‘We were able to be very fast in Thailand and also in Argentina, but it’s true that these are tracks quite have suited me already in the past. But I’m feeling I have the confidence to be competitive on all the tracks’.

That said, Álex Márquez remains cautious and is aware that he is not yet on the same level as Marc (Ducati): ‘We need to see how competitive we can be on other tracks. I still think we need to take a small step compared to Marc. In Thailand he was like in another world, but in Argentina we were closer – on a really favourite track for him, which is also one of my favourites’.

On the other hand, the #73 wants to stay calm, taking things one GP at a time: ‘We need to keep going, we need to go race by race, not thinking about the future. Later on, I will focus on Austin and, race by race, I will try to give my 100% from Friday to Sunday, scoring the maximum points for the championship, and going step by step. If we do that, if we don’t think too far away, we can do a good job’.
